Abstract
For high-performance vector control of an induction machine, rotor resistan ce estimation is required. The commonly used state-space class of estimator s requires voltage transducers as instantaneous phase voltages are used in the estimation algorithm. A phase voltage estimator is developed for a puls ewidth modulation voltage-source inverter. The voltage estimates are used i n a rotor resistance estimator and practical results show that the usual ph ase-voltage transducers are unnecessary.
